What is a Master of Project Management ?

A Master in Project Management is a graduate program that delves into management that deals with leadership, organization, planning, procurement and control of resources to achieve specific objectives within a project period with time or funding constraints.

The Master of Project Management student will develop the ability to discover and argue for effectiveness, define requirements and resources needed, receive approval, monitor progress, and implement feedback from other project stakeholders.

The Master in Project Management also develops the student’s risk management skills, which focuses on discovering all possible liabilities and difficulties that may arise during the project, and how to deal with them.

Some master’s programs provide a general understanding of project management and all that it entails. Other programs are industry specific: construction, IT, among others.

Program, Subjects and Content of the Master of Project Management

These are some of the topics that may be included in the program content of a Master’s in Project Management:

  • Ethics
  • Capstone
  • Project management fundamentals
  • Agile fundamentals
  • Project initiation and planning
  • Project execution and delivery
  • Communication and collaboration for managers

How Long Does the Master of Project Management Take ?

The duration of a Master’s degree in Project Management is generally 1 year of full-time study. However, there are more flexible options for studying for this master’s degree that can take up to 2 years to complete.

Where Can I Work with a Master of Project Management ?

Students who graduate with a Master’s degree in Project Management find employment opportunities as project coordinators, project analysts, industrial production managers, administrative managers and quality experts.

Master of Project Management Price References

The prices of the Master in Project Management can be varied. The prices of these programs range from $7,200 to $26,800 per year. In some cases it can have a higher cost. The cost of this Master’s Degree will vary according to the country where it is offered, the institution or university that offers the Master’s Degree, the modality, the duration and the materials provided during the study, among other factors.
